[vz-dev] Release builds debian packages

Andreas Götz cpuidle at gmail.com
So Jan 29 20:29:21 CET 2023


Btw, für evcc nutzen wir Cloudsmith fürs Hosting der apt Packages, gebaut mit Goreleaser. 

Viele Grüße,
Andreas

> Am 29.01.2023 um 19:55 schrieb Joachim Zobel <jz-volkszaehler at heute-morgen.de>:
> 
> Hi.
> 
> I am currently working on a relese workflow that builds debian
> packages. See
> https://github.com/narc-Ontakac2/libsml/releases/tag/v1.0.1 for the
> current state. The interesting thing I learned about doing that is the
> hub command, see
> https://github.com/narc-Ontakac2/libsml/blob/v1.0.1/.github/workflows/debuild.yml.
> 
> There are several things that are currently missing:
> 1. Building debian packages for the relevant architectures (currently I
> am actually building ubuntu amd64 packages).
> 2. Locking the v-tag after the release.
> 3. Uploading the release to a private repo.
> 
> 1. will be done.
> 2. is difficult, but I'll find a solution.
> 3. would of course require a repo. I could set one up, question is
> where to do that. Volkszaehler.org seems to be running a server, if
> that is not an option I am running one, too. What do you think?
> 
> Sincerely,
> Joachim
> 


Mehr Informationen über die Mailingliste volkszaehler-dev